From the WTF Watch Desk: Three apparatus collisions in three cities reinforce that roadway risk exists during emergency response and after crews establish an operating scene.

In the Bronx, an FDNY apparatus and an MTA bus collided, sending five firefighters and 14 civilians to hospitals; three additional people were evaluated. In Chicago, a pickup reportedly struck a fire apparatus operating with emergency lights, hospitalizing four apparatus occupants. Police cited the pickup driver for allegedly failing to yield.

In Kentucky, Upton Fire Department reported that an apparatus positioned as a blocker on I-65 was struck for the second time since May. No one was injured in the latest collision.

The incidents should not be forced into a single fault narrative before official reviews are complete. Their shared training value is broader: intersections demand disciplined clearing, and highway scenes demand apparatus placement that assumes another driver will enter the work zone.

Why this deserves the fire service’s attention

Emergency warning devices request the right of way; they do not physically create it. EVOC practice should make a complete stop or controlled intersection-clearance process observable and repeatable under stress.

Once on scene, a blocker is intentionally exposed to absorb a secondary impact before it reaches people working outside vehicles. That protective choice must be supported with upstream warning, advance positioning, crew dismount discipline and a plan for replacing the blocker if it is hit.

Firefighter WTF analysis

What Worked?

Upton’s apparatus was positioned as a blocker and warning device. No responders were injured in that secondary collision.

What Didn’t Work?

Firefighters and civilians were injured in the Bronx and Chicago incidents. Final collision reports are needed before assigning fault or identifying specific operational failures.

What Was Missed?

Apparatus speeds, intersection-clearing actions, warning-device status, seat-belt use, onboard video and final injury classifications were not available across all three incidents.

Work Train Finish

Work

Treat every response intersection and every roadside assignment as a secondary-strike environment. Seat belts, controlled clearing and upstream protection are operating practices—not slogans.

Train

Connect EVOC intersection drills with highway blocker placement, advance warning, safe dismount and struck-apparatus contingency planning.

Finish

Collision reviews should be factual and non-punitive while investigations are open. Capture lessons without racing ahead of evidence or turning injured members into examples.
